Dr Jennifer Riley
Job title:
Staff Scientist
Jennifer Riley joined the CLIVAR group as a staff scientists in January 2013 after recieving a BSc in Environmental Geoscience from the University of Edinburgh in 2008 and a PhD in Ocean Biogeochemistry from the University of Southampton in 2012. More specifically her PhD looked at carbon export from the suface into the mesopelagic ocean, which combined with her broad undergraduate background has provided her with a wide range of knowledge on ocean atmosphere interaction in both the past and present. During her PhD she has undertaken several inernational research cruises to the Arctic, Antarctic and North Atlantic and has experience of working both alongside academics in an editorial capacity and in a science communication capacity, writing and compiling scientific blogs for research cruises.
